I was dealing with three not having any runoff, and three with runoff. i shared the schedule, and since i've had all six giving runoff at mid-day mark. each fertigation after gives runoff. given the guides i'm following are on different forums, i'll link em privately, but will post up the resources in my thread once done. my runoff catch tray EC is slightly under input, pH tends to be 6.1-6.3, input being 5.5-5.7. input EC averages 1.7. once stretch is over i'll go back to a vegetative cycle of lower EC, higher WC inputs for about five weeks, then back to generative as the girls finish up with progressively higher drybacks. without sensors it's a struggle but i'm not sure i can argue the results that are being seen.Yeah im up to 5x per day as of today. With 4 feeds the first one had no runoff and the last 3 did, but last night it looked like I got hardly any runoff at all. So I flooded the slabs until I got runoff just now and it came out at 0.6ec and 6.2ph lol, these things are absolutely devouring the food. I've never seen anything like this, I'm normally struggling to feed 1.3 without getting high runoff numbers, going in at 1.5 and coming out at 0.6 is just nuts.
With the 5x per day feeds I'll set it so I don't get runoff until the last 3 feeds. Once I'm in flower I'll give them more frequent, smaller feeds and aim for a bit.more dryback.
One thing is for sure, I'm no longer worried about nutrients building up too much lol. I've got the opposite problem here.
